Provost and Vice President for Academic Affairs

Job Details

The Provost and Vice President for Academic Affairs is the chief academic officer of the institution and a member of the Senior Staff and President’s Council. This person works with the President and college leadership to advance the strategic vision of Hilbert College, rooted in its Catholic, Franciscan mission and values. This person also supervises and directs all curricular and instructional matters, degree programs (associate, bachelor and graduate, online and in-person), academic planning, faculty recruitment, and faculty development, ensuring excellence in teaching, learning, and scholarship. The Provost/VPAA serves as the senior officer of the institution under the President, and in the absence of the President assumes responsibility for the leadership of the institution.

As a key member of Hilbert’s community, the Provost and Vice President for Academic Affairs will lead with Franciscan humility and collaboration, cultivating relationships across campus that strengthen community and uphold the sacred worth and dignity of every individual.

Key Responsibilities:

The successful candidate will:

  • Supervise all personnel and activities that directly influence the primary educational mission of the institution and student support services. This includes oversight of the library, academic support services, the Center for Excellence in Learning, registration and records and institutional effectiveness.
  • Design and implement a comprehensive, strategic, and entrepreneurial academic master plan that prioritizes long-term financial success.
  • Guide academic planning, program development, and academic assessment for both Hilbert College and Hilbert College Global.
  • Collaborate with strategic partners to develop a comprehensive plan for improving retention, persistence, and graduation rates.
  • Support faculty recruitment, retention, mentoring, and professional development for both Hilbert College and Hilbert College Global.
  • Advocate for resources to ensure all students can experience academic success.
  • Oversee the academic budget and manage the expenditures of funds.
  • Collaborate with faculty leadership to review and update the Faculty Handbook annually.
  • Represent the College in external matters and work with senior administrators in fundraising related to academic matters.
  • Model Franciscan values to ensure all members of the college community feel valued and supported and have equitable access to educational and professional opportunities.

Desired Qualifications:

  • A Ph.D. or terminal degree in a field of study either supported by the college or closely related to its curriculum.
  • Extensive teaching experience and have held the rank of Associate Professor or above; tenure preferred.
  • Demonstrated success in academic administration and commitment to shared governance.
  • The ability to establish and maintain positive working relationships with a variety of constituents through a commitment to shared governance.
  • Experience working effectively in an environment that requires prioritization and efficient use of existing resources and strategic creation of new resources.
  • Experience managing faculty and staff relationships and conducting reviews based upon institutional grievance policies.
  • The ability to build consensus in a complex organization.
  • Demonstrated experience in creating innovative educational programs.
  • Demonstrated success in cultivating a diverse and inclusive working environment.
  • Strong collaborative and leadership skills.
  • A deep understanding of higher education operations.
  • Experience with grant writing and grant oversight preferred.
